**Alert: FieldNote offline sync queue overflow**

The FieldNote survey app's offline queue exceeded 5,000 unsynced records on multiple devices. Suspect the recent conflict-resolution change dropped sync acknowledgements. Review the merge before it reaches the stable channel; check ack handling in the offline module specifically. Repro steps and affected builds are listed on the page below.

operations page: https://confluence.lumicsys.internal/projects/display/projects/display

**Q: Can I book the wellness room at Calderwick House?**

Yes. Visiting contractors may use the wellness room on Level 2 for breaks, prayer, or quiet rest. Bookings are made at the reception kiosk in 30-minute blocks, up to two blocks per day. Please leave the room as you found it and report any issues to the front desk. The door remains locked at all times between bookings. Once your booking is confirmed, you can open the door using the pass code shown below.

badge for hahog-kajop: bdg-OOCJJ-0

Alert: GraphMapper render-failure rate above threshold. This fires when the Brindlevale dependency graph visualizer fails to render more than 5% of requested graphs over 15 minutes, usually due to cyclic-edge explosions in large monorepo imports. Check the layout worker logs first; restarting the pool clears most cases. If failures persist past two restarts, contact the owning team via this address.

pager mailbox: zorius.novath.briath@kelvistack.local

## Service Account: reminder-runner

Owner: Platform team at Bristlecone Health Systems.

Purpose: nightly job that sends appointment reminders for the Larkfield Clinic scheduler. Runs at 02:00 local, retries twice, then pages on-call.

Scope: read-only on appointments, send-only on the Chirp notification service. No patient record access.

Rotation: quarterly. If reminders stop, check job logs first, then credential validity. The key currently in use is shown below.

app token of faduf-fahap = qvz11-oVDfodQjTcO